>> >When we try to find freepage in fallback buddy list, we always serach
>> >the largest one. This would help for fragmentation if we process
>> >unmovable/reclaimable allocation request because it could cause permanent
>> >fragmentation on movable pageblock and spread out such allocations would
>> >cause more fragmentation. But, movable allocation request is
>> >rather different. It would be simply freed or migrated so it doesn't
>> >contribute to fragmentation on the other pageblock. In this case, it would
>> >be better not to break the precious highest order freepage so we need to
>> >search the smallest freepage first.

>> So I would try that first, and then test your patch on top? In your
>> patch there's a risk that we make it harder for
>> unmovable/reclaimable pageblocks to become movable again (we start
>> with the smallest page which means there's lower chance that
>> move_freepages_block() will convert more than half of the block).
>
> Indeed, but, with your "count movable pages when stealing", risk would
> disappear. :)
Hmm, but that counting is only triggered when we attempt to steal whole
pageblock. For movable allocation, can_steal_fallback() allows that only for
(order >= pageblock_order / 2), and since your patch makes "order" as small as
possible for movable allocations, the chances are lower?
>> And Johannes's report seems to be about a regression in exactly this
>> aspect of the heuristics.
>
> Even if your change slows down the breaking high order freepage, but,
> it would provide just a small delay to break. High order freepage
> would be broken soon and we cannot prevent to decrease high order
> freepage in the system. With my approach, high order freepage would
> stay longer time.
>
> For Johannes case, my approach doesn't aim at recovering from that
> situation. Instead, it tries to prevent such situation that
> migratetype of pageblock is changed.
